How many bags of concrete do I need for my project?
Goalrilla recommends purchasing 12-13 bags of Quikrete concrete mix. This concrete meets the ASTM C387 Standard Specifications for concrete. While directions state you only need 11 bags, it’s not a bad idea to have an extra bag or two on hand in the event the installation gets a little messy.
What size hole do I Dig for the Goalrilla anchor system?
What Size Hole Do I Dig for the Goalrilla Anchor System? The recommended hole size is 16 inches in diameter and 48 inches deep. You will need eleven 80-lb bags of concrete for the installation.

How is concrete rated?
Concrete is rated by its compressive strength, which means: how much pressure per square inch can a standard cylinder of concrete withstand before breaking. These ratings are derived from standardized machines which can evenly apply pressure across the surface of a concrete cylinder.

How many yards of concrete do you need to order?
Many ready-mix companies will have a minimum order of 1 yard and charge shortage fees when ordering partial batches. The average truck holds between 9 and 11 yards total.
How to calculate square footage of concrete?
Get the right length and width of the area that you want to cover. Multiply the length by width so that you can get the correct square footage. Convert the thickness of the concrete from inches to feet. After your conversion, multiply the concrete's thickness in feet by the square footage to get cubic feet.

How many bags of concrete for a yard?
Each bag size has a different volume. To fill one cubic yard of concrete, you will need 90 bags of 40lb size, 60 bags of 60lb size, and 45 bags of 80 lb size.
